TN Visa Product Owner Jobs
Product Owner roles qualify for TN visa sponsorship under the USMCA's Computer Systems Analyst category, provided the position requires applying systems analysis to product requirements and roadmap decisions. Canadian citizens can apply at the border or a U.S. consulate with no cap; Mexican citizens go through consular processing with an annual allocation.

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ding TN Visa Sponsorship as a Product Owner
Map your credentials to Computer Systems Analyst
TN approval for Product Owner roles hinges on classifying your position under Computer Systems Analyst. Gather a bachelor's degree in computer science, information systems, or a related field before you start applying, since officers scrutinize the degree-to-role match closely.

Get a role-specific support letter from your employer
The employer support letter is your filing's backbone. Ask the hiring team to describe how your Product Owner duties, backlog prioritization, sprint planning, and stakeholder coordination, map to systems analysis functions rather than pure management responsibilities.
Clarify Mexican TN consular timelines early in negotiations
Mexican nationals process through a U.S. consulate and face an annual allocation limit, so build at least six to eight weeks into your start-date negotiation. Pushing for an immediate start before your appointment window opens can cost you the offer.

Prepare for the management-versus-analysis distinction at the port of entry
CBP officers sometimes challenge Product Owner titles as managerial rather than analytical. Bring documentation showing your technical decision-making, such as requirement specifications or system design artifacts, to demonstrate that analysis, not supervision, is the core function.

Does a Product Owner title qualify for the TN visa?
A Product Owner title alone doesn't guarantee TN approval. The position must function as a Computer Systems Analyst under USMCA, meaning the role centers on analyzing system requirements, translating business needs into technical specifications, and guiding product decisions through an analytical framework. Titles that read as purely managerial or strategic without a systems analysis core are more likely to face CBP scrutiny.
How does the TN visa compare to H-1B for Product Owner roles?
The TN visa has no annual lottery and no numerical cap for Canadian citizens, so you can start the process as soon as you have a job offer. H-1B requires entering a lottery that selects roughly one in four registrants, with an October 1 start date at the earliest. For Canadian professionals with a qualifying degree and an analytical Product Owner role, TN is generally faster and more predictable than waiting on H-1B selection.

What documents do I need for TN sponsorship as a Product Owner?
You'll need a valid Canadian or Mexican passport, a detailed employer support letter explaining how your Product Owner duties constitute systems analysis, and proof of your qualifying degree in a field such as computer science, engineering, or information systems. If your degree is in an unrelated field, be prepared to provide documentation showing how your experience establishes the analytical competency the role requires.
Can Mexican Product Owner candidates apply at the border like Canadians?
No. Mexican nationals must apply through a U.S. consulate and are subject to an annual TN allocation, unlike Canadian citizens who can present their application directly at a port of entry. Mexican applicants should request a consular appointment as soon as they have a signed offer letter and budget extra time for scheduling and document review before their agreed start date.
